Acer Nitro 27 Inch Full HD КG241Y X1biip Review & Specifications

Nitro 27 Inch Full HD КG241Y X1biip by Acer from the Nitro VG1 series, is a 23.80″ IPS monitor with a resolution of 1920 × 1080 pixels and a refresh rate of up to 200 Hz. It supports a 8-bit color depth, displays up to 16777216 colors, and offers the following color space coverage: 99.00% sRGB . The panel delivers 250 nits of brightness, has a static contrast ratio of 1000:1. It has a pixel density of 92 PPI, with viewing angles of 178 ° (degrees)° horizontal and 178 ° (degrees)° vertical. The screen covers 89.16% of the front surface. It uses a W-LED backlight and has a Glossy screen coating. Built-in 2 x 2 W (watts) speakers are included. HDR capabilities include support for HDR10. Typical power consumption is 18.00 W, with a maximum of 44.00 W.

General Work Usage

The Acer Nitro 27 Inch Full HD КG241Y X1biip scores a basic 45.5% in productivity, suggesting it may not be well-suited for demanding office work or long-duration professional use. It utilizes an IPS panel—a top-tier choice for productivity. IPS and similar panels deliver exceptional color accuracy, wide viewing angles, and consistent brightness across the screen. Their resistance to burn-in makes them especially well-suited for prolonged use involving static content like spreadsheets, toolbars, and text editors. The monitor’s resolution of 1920×1080 offers a more modest workspace, potentially limiting multitasking or spreadsheet-heavy workflows. A lower pixel density of 92 ppi can lead to visible pixelation, reducing visual comfort for reading and detailed work, especially on larger screens. With a brightness level of 250 nits, this monitor may appear dim in bright office settings, making it less suitable for environments with strong ambient light.

The Acer Nitro 27 Inch Full HD КG241Y X1biip has color space coverage of: 99.00% sRGB , which gives this monitor moderate color gamut coverage, acceptable for general media consumption, light image editing, or office tasks involving visuals. However, it may not display colors as accurately or vibrantly as wide-gamut monitors. The combination of standard 8-bit panel and average gamut coverage means this display is best used for basic content rather than any precision visual work.

Gaming and Media Usage

The Acer Nitro 27 Inch Full HD КG241Y X1biip earns a solid 68.0% rating for gaming and media use, offering smooth visuals, decent color accuracy, and responsive performance that will satisfy most gamers and movie enthusiasts. It utilizes an IPS panel, which is widely appreciated for accurate color reproduction, wide viewing angles, and consistent brightness. These panels are a balanced and reliable choice for gamers who enjoy vivid visuals and moderate HDR. High-end IPS models often support local dimming zones and high peak brightness levels, enhancing the experience in HDR games and bright rooms. While response times are slightly slower than OLED or TN, recent advancements have greatly reduced motion blur and input lag. With a resolution of 1920×1080, this monitor offers standard image quality. While less visually sharp than higher-res options, it allows for higher frame rates and reduced GPU load — often preferred in competitive or budget-conscious gaming setups. The monitor features an ultra-high refresh rate of 200 Hz, ideal for competitive gaming, fast-paced shooters, and high-FPS esports titles, but the slow response time may introduce noticeable ghosting or motion blur in competitive scenarios.
